Ikea to roll-out smart lighting series

April 14, 2017 by admin-tom

For many people, the easiest entry into the smart home world is via a smart light bulb, which often implies that by literally just changing a bulb, you could start controlling lighting wirelessly. Furniture retailer Ikea certainly got the memo and is expanding its home tech offerings with Trådfri, a whole new line of smart lighting announced recently.

Arriving 24 months after Ikea’s collection of wireless charging furniture, Trådfri primarily provides a selection of dimmable LED bulbs which can be purchased individually or together with plug-and-play kits, which you can bring home and deploy right away without any special wiring. Individual bulbs start at $19.99 each and kits range from $19.99 to $79.99.

Smart bulbs on the market are normally controlled with a smartphone app, but Ikea would like to make the process even easier. All the kits have a small circular remote control-reminiscent of the numerous one-button smart home solutions at CES earlier this year-which allows you to control the light in a more tactile manner.

One kit allows you to change from cold to warm white light in three clicks and from a “strong and clear” light to a “soft and subtle” one. Another dimmer, that will come in black, white, or yellow and can be hung on the wall or carried throughout the house, lets you toggle between a strong and subtle light.

“Easy dimming is our starting point and simplicity is key for many people,” Björn Block, Business leader for IKEA Home Smart, tells Curbed. “Therefore we believe that a pre-paired bulb and wireless remote is a great starting point enabling dimming of any lamp in your home, without requiring any installation or downloading of an app.”

However this being 2017, an app remains to be involved. The Trådfri Android and iOS app will be free to download and provides more advanced features like personal light settings and moods, as well as a timer.

In a further merging of tech and furniture, the Trådfri line also includes smart light doors and panels that will help increase a sense of daylight indoors. The Surte light doors fits right onto Ikea’s Bestå cabinets and the Jormlien light doors on to Sektion kitchen cabinets. The Floalt light panels, found in three sizes, can be mounted on the wall and ceiling.

Trådfri bulbs and dimmers are already up on Ikea’s U.S. website and will be in stores in April. The smart light doors and panels will launch later this summer.
